Programming Proficiency: Python, R, and Beyond
Think of programming languages as the alchemist's secret formulas. For data scientists, languages like Python and R are the incantations that bring data to life. They write scripts that orchestrate data cleaning, build complex models, and visualize results in dazzling graphs and charts. But the toolbox continues. Familiarity with SQL for database interaction and tools like Spark for large-scale data processing are all valuable weapons in the data scientist's arsenal.
Model Maestro: Statistical Modeling and Machine Learning
Now, the real magic unfolds. Armed with their statistical knowledge and machine learning expertise, data scientists craft predictive models. These models, like crystal balls woven from data, can foresee customer churn, optimize marketing campaigns, or even predict equipment failures. Understanding statistical concepts like hypothesis testing, regression analysis, and various machine learning algorithms is crucial for building models that paint accurate pictures of the future.

Q: What are the career prospects for data scientists?
” The demand for data scientists is booming, with projections indicating continued growth in the coming years. The Bureau of Labor Statistics expects data scientist positions to grow by 27.8% between 2020 and 2030, much faster than the average for all occupations.
Q: Do I need a formal degree to become a data scientist?
A: While a Master's degree in data science or a related field can be beneficial, it's not always required. Strong programming skills, statistical knowledge, and a portfolio of projects demonstrating your data wrangling and analysis abilities can open doors to exciting opportunities.
